Effective Methods for Fluoride Filtration
Removing high fluoride levels from water supplies is a significant issue globally, necessitating effective filtration methods. Activated alumina, a common adsorbent, demonstrates a notable capacity for fluoride removal, particularly when pH is carefully controlled. However, its performance can be influenced by water chemistry; therefore, modifications like lanthanum-impregnated alumina are utilized to enhance uptake under various conditions. Further, membrane filtration, specifically reverse osmosis and nanofiltration, offers a promising solution by physically separating fluoride ions, although pre-treatment is critical to prevent membrane fouling. Electrocoagulation presents an alternative method where electricity facilitates the precipitation of fluoride compounds, offering a potentially-cost-effective option, especially for localized applications. A thorough assessment of water characteristics and operational costs is essential when selecting the most suitable filtration process.

Water Filtration for Fluoride Reduction
Concerned about increased fluoride levels in your drinking water? Luckily, several water filtration systems can significantly reduce fluoride content. While boiling water won’t remove fluoride, activated alumina filtration is a popular and effective option, capable of removing a substantial portion of fluoride, though its efficacy diminishes over time and requires periodic replacement. Reverse osmosis systems are another powerful choice, frequently removing almost all fluoride. Bone char filtration, a natural method, shows promise but might not be as consistent as other approaches. Before investing, always check the producer's specifications to ensure the filter is certified to reduce fluoride and consider factors like liquid flow rate and care requirements. It’s also wise to get your water tested to determine the initial fluoride concentration before choosing a filtration option.
